Taking the goal of spreading the message of peace and to build the civilized, developed and peaceful community, we would like to inform that we are building to set up the "Shree Urgen Choling Buddhist Monastery" as well as meditation centre of beautiful tourist place lakeside in Pokhara. The monastery is located one K.M. north side of Fewa Lake almost 100 fit height and above more than 800 meter high from sea level. There is a guest room in ground floor, Dormitory in the first floor. Assembly hall in the back of second floor, main Lakhang & meditation hall in the third floor. Monastery top floor thre statue (Buddha / Avalokiteshuara & Guru PadmaSamvawa ) for religious tourism attraction and promotion. The monastery is named "Shree Urgen Choling monastery residence in 26th February 2012 by the honourable gurus H.H.Shechen, Rabjem Rinpoche. The physical construction was started from 2070 falgun,taking financial support from many institutions and the donors, who are the followers of Buddhism. H.H. Shechen Rabjem Rinpoche

Shechen Rabjam Rinpoche, born in 1967, is the grandson and spiritual heir of Dilgo Khyentse Rinpoche. Since his grandfather’s passing in 1991, Rabjam Rinpoche has taken the responsibility of transmitting Dilgo Khyentse Rinpoche’s teachings, and is bringing his vision for the preservation of Tibetan Buddhist teaching and culture to fruition. Rabjam Rinpoche is the seventh in the line of the Rabjam succession. The second Rabjam Rinpoche founded Shechen Monastery in Kham, eastern Tibet. H.H. Dilgo Khyentse Yangsi Rinpoche

Dilgo Khyentse Yangsi Rinpoche is the incarnation of Dilgo Khyentse Rinpoche who passed away in 1991 at the age of 81. Khyentse Yangsi Rinpoche was born in Nepal on June 30,1993. When Khyentse Rinpoche passed away, his close students requested Trulshik Rinpoche, his most senior and accomplished disciple, to find his incarnation. He had numerous dreams and visions that clearly indicated the identity of the incarnation.
